Rotated the signing key for Digestly's batch email scheduler after the quarterly audit. All digest-job manifests built after this release must be verified against the new key; older manifests remain valid through the grace window. Reviewers should confirm the scheduler config references the rotated key, reproduced below.

deploy key for fafof-yaguf: bky4_zHj6

Subject: On-call handover — Gridsmith

Hi Verla,

Quiet week on Gridsmith, the crossword generator. One incident: the fill solver hung on oversized 21x21 grids Tuesday; I added a 30-second timeout and it's been stable since. The clue-dedup job is backlogged but not urgent. Watch the nightly batch around 02:00 — it occasionally retries twice. Questions during the sync can also go to the team inbox below.

— Dorn

escalation mailbox, bagef-bagag: oliax.drumir.jorath@crelvolabs.test

### Hot-reloading configuration on Pinemarten

Pinemarten watches its config file and applies most changes without a restart. Connection pool sizes and feature flags reload within ten seconds; listener ports do not, and require a full restart. After editing, check the admin status page to confirm the new revision number. Verify your edits match the expected reloadable values listed below.

settings of yawif-yafop:
[druys]
port = 9000
region = south-3
host = druys.zemvarsoft.internal
team = frador
timeout_ms = 3000
retries = 4

Context: Ardenfell line margins slipped three points over two quarters. Drivers: input steel costs, aggressive discounting at the Westmoor branch, and a stale price book. Proposal: uplift list prices four percent, tighten discount authority to regional level, sunset the two lowest-margin SKUs. Risk: volume loss at Halverton accounts, estimated under two percent. Decision requested at Thursday's review. Modelling assumptions are in the appendix pack. The commercial reasoning leadership wants kept close is noted directly below.

board note of tajop-yajof: The finance team signed off on a budget of $77.6 million for Project Pramir.